Having a strong Wi-Fi signal in every room is crucial for seamless internet connectivity. If you're experiencing weak signals as you move away from your router, there are several strategies you can employ to improve your Wi-Fi coverage throughout your home.
The placement of your router significantly impacts the strength of your Wi-Fi signal. Position your router in a central location within your home to ensure even coverage. Avoid placing it near walls, metal objects, or electronic devices that could interfere with the signal.
If your router is outdated, it might not support the latest Wi-Fi standards, which can affect signal strength. Consider upgrading to a newer model that supports Wi-Fi 6, as it offers better performance and coverage.
Some popular router models known for providing a strong Wi-Fi signal include the Netgear Nighthawk series and the ASUS RT-AX88U. These models offer advanced features and robust coverage.
Wi-Fi extenders can help boost the signal in areas where it is weak. Place the extender halfway between your router and the area with poor signal. This can effectively extend the range of your Wi-Fi network.
Mesh Wi-Fi systems are excellent for maintaining a strong Wi-Fi signal throughout your home. They consist of multiple nodes that work together to provide seamless coverage. Brands like Eero, Google Nest Wi-Fi, and TP-Link Deco are highly recommended.
Electronic devices such as microwaves, cordless phones, and Bluetooth devices can interfere with your Wi-Fi signal. Keep your router away from these devices to reduce interference and maintain a strong Wi-Fi signal.
Access your router's settings to change the Wi-Fi channel. This can help avoid congestion from neighboring networks. Channels 1, 6, and 11 are often recommended for 2.4 GHz networks.
Ensure your router's firmware is up to date. Manufacturers release updates to improve performance and security. Regular updates can help maintain a strong Wi-Fi signal and enhance overall network stability.

If you're struggling with weak signals, there are several strategies you can try. Start by placing your router in a central location. This helps to distribute the signal evenly throughout your home. Avoid placing it near thick walls or metal objects, as they can interfere with the signal strength.
Another factor to consider is the number of devices connected to your network. Smart devices, while convenient, can slow down your Wi-Fi. Each device uses bandwidth, which can affect the overall speed and strength of your connection.
